1251 – 1272 Henry III Long Cross Type One Penny England Silver Coin London Mint

Regular price £85.00 GBP

Obverse: Crowned facing portrait of King Henry III holding sceptre, legend around.
Obverse legend: hЄNRICVS RЄX | III
Reverse: Voided long cross, trefoil of pellets in angles, all within inner beaded circle, mint name and moneyer around outside in quarters.
Reverse legend: IOh / SON / LVN / DEN
Edge: plain
Country: England
Mint: London
Ruler: Henry III (1 October 1207 – 16 November 1272), also known as Henry of Winchester, was King of England, Lord of Ireland, and Duke of Aquitaine from 1216 until his death in 1272.
Year: 1251-1272
Denomination: 1 Penny
Metal: Silver
Weight ±: 1.19 g.
Diameter ±: 18 mm
